To the CHURCH and CONGREGATION assembling in Brattle-Street, the following ELEGY, Sacred to the MEMORY of their late Reverend and Worthy PASTOR, DR. SAMUEL COOPER, is, with the greatest Sympathy, most respectfully inscribed by their Obedient, Humble Servant,
WORDS FOR A FUNERAL ANTHEM, Taken from the following SCRIPTURES; And set to Musick by Mr. BILLINGS. And performed at the FUNERAL of the Reverend DR. SAMUEL COOPER, on FRIDAY, JANUARY 2, 1784.
1 Sam. 25 Chap. V. 1.SAMUEL the Priest gave up the ghost, and all Israel mourned.Job 19, — 21.Have pity upon me, O ye my friends; for the hand of GOD hath touched me.Psalm 88, — 18.Lover and friend hast thou put far from me, and mine acquaintance into darkness.
CHORUS.Have pity on me, O ye my friends, &c.
